diff --git a/.changeset/swift-garlics-notice.md b/.changeset/swift-garlics-notice.md new file mode 100644 index 00000000000..8b1afdc2887 --- /dev/null +++ b/.changeset/swift-garlics-notice.md @@ -0,0 +1,5 @@ +--- +"@smithy/core": patch +--- + +set explicit return type for cbor alloc diff --git a/packages/core/src/submodules/cbor/cbor-types.ts b/packages/core/src/submodules/cbor/cbor-types.ts index cef352d394d..f0efb94dc06 100644 --- a/packages/core/src/submodules/cbor/cbor-types.ts +++ b/packages/core/src/submodules/cbor/cbor-types.ts @@ -64,7 +64,7 @@ export const extendedFloat64 = 27; // 0b11011 export const minorIndefinite = 31; // 0b11111 -export function alloc(size: number) { +export function alloc(size: number): Uint8Array { return typeof Buffer !== "undefined" ? Buffer.alloc(size) : new Uint8Array(size); }